Java XML Utility Functions. It provides sample java XML functions. Copuple of examples are shown for Java XML function which can be copied from here and used in any java project. It uses DOM parsing . Sample code uses java.text.SimpleXMLFormat class to format the XML.


Java XML Util File Content:
package com.easy;

import java.io.FileReader;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.util.ArrayList;
import java.util.List;

import javax.xml.parsers.DocumentBuilder;
import javax.xml.parsers.DocumentBuilderFactory;
import javax.xml.parsers.ParserConfigurationException;

import org.w3c.dom.Document;
import org.w3c.dom.Element;
import org.w3c.dom.Node;
import org.w3c.dom.NodeList;
import org.xml.sax.InputSource;
import org.xml.sax.SAXException;

public class XMLUtil {

	public static Document getDocument() throws Exception {
		DocumentBuilderFactory documentBuilderFactory = DocumentBuilderFactory.newInstance();
		DocumentBuilder documentBuilder = documentBuilderFactory.newDocumentBuilder();
		return documentBuilder.newDocument();
	}

	public static Document createDocument(String elementName) throws ParserConfigurationException {
		DocumentBuilder dbdr = DocumentBuilderFactory.newInstance().newDocumentBuilder();
		Document doc = dbdr.newDocument();
		Element ele = doc.createElement(elementName);
		doc.appendChild(ele);
		return doc;
	}

	public static Element createChildElement(Element parentElement, String childName) {
		Element child = null;
		if (parentElement != null && (!"".equals(childName))) {
			child = parentElement.getOwnerDocument().createElement(childName);
			parentElement.appendChild(child);
		}
		return child;
	}

	public static Element getChildElement(Element element, String tagName) throws Exception {

		return getChildElement(element, tagName, true);

	}

	public static Element getChildElement(Element element, String tagName, boolean create) throws Exception {
		Node node = null;
		NodeList nodeList = element.getChildNodes();
		Element childElm = null;
		for (int i = 0; i < nodeList.getLength(); i++) {
			node = nodeList.item(i);
			if (node.getNodeType() == Node.ELEMENT_NODE && tagName.equals(node.getNodeName())) {
				childElm = (Element) node;
				break;
			}
		}

		if ((childElm == null) && (create)) {
			childElm = createChildElement(element, tagName);
		}

		return childElm;
	}

	public static List getChildElements(Element element, String tagName) throws Exception {
		Node node = null;
		List elementList = new ArrayList();
		NodeList nodeList = element.getChildNodes();
		Element childElm = null;
		for (int i = 0; i < nodeList.getLength(); i++) {
			node = nodeList.item(i);
			if (node.getNodeType() == Node.ELEMENT_NODE && tagName.equals(node.getNodeName())) {
				childElm = (Element) node;
				elementList.add(childElm);
			}
		}

		return elementList;
	}
	
	public static Document getDocumentFromFile(String fileNameWithPath)
			throws ParserConfigurationException, SAXException, IOException {
		Document retVal = null;
		if (fileNameWithPath != null) {
			String modifiedInXML = fileNameWithPath.trim();
			if (modifiedInXML.length() > 0) {

				FileReader inFileReader = new FileReader(modifiedInXML);
				try {
					InputSource iSource = new InputSource(inFileReader);
					retVal = getDocument(iSource);
				} finally {
					inFileReader.close();
				}
			}
		}
		return retVal;
	}

	public static Document getDocument(InputSource inSource)
			throws ParserConfigurationException, SAXException, IOException {
		DocumentBuilderFactory fac = DocumentBuilderFactory.newInstance();

		DocumentBuilder dbdr = fac.newDocumentBuilder();

		return dbdr.parse(inSource);
	}

	public static String getFirstLevelTextContent(Node node) {
		NodeList list = node.getChildNodes();
		StringBuilder textContent = new StringBuilder();
		textContent.append("");
		for (int i = 0; i < list.getLength(); ++i) {
			Node child = list.item(i);
			if (child.getNodeType() == Node.TEXT_NODE)
				textContent.append(child.getTextContent());
		}
		return textContent.toString().trim();
	}
	

}
